Does Harry Winks have a future at Tottenham under Antonio Conte?

Unfortunately, Winks didn’t have much fun under Nuno Espirito Santo.
According to The Times, the Tottenham Academy graduate was looking to leave Spurs in January under the Portuguese coach.
Winks also questioned Nuno’s decision to leave key first-team members in London for the UEFA Conference League tie against Vitesse Arnhem.

Of course, everyone gets a clean slate under a new manager, but Conte is yet to use Winks in the Premier League, so his future remains unclear.
Keep an eye on the situation, as in our view, Winky could still leave N17 in January.
